Painting Description
Jean Raymond Hippolyte Lazerges was a 19th-century French painter known for his Orientalist works, which often depicted scenes from North Africa. One of his notable paintings is "Le Couscous Enkabylie," a work that captures a moment of daily life in the Kabylie region of Algeria. Lazerges, who spent a significant amount of time in Algeria, was deeply influenced by the local culture and landscapes, which is evident in his detailed and vibrant portrayals of the region's people and their customs.
"Le Couscous Enkabylie" is an exemplary piece that showcases Lazerges' skill in rendering the intricate details of traditional Kabyle life. The painting depicts a group of people gathered around a communal meal of couscous, a staple dish in North African cuisine. The scene is rich with cultural significance, highlighting the importance of communal dining and the social bonds it fosters within the Kabyle community. Lazerges' use of color and light brings a sense of warmth and intimacy to the scene, inviting viewers to appreciate the beauty and simplicity of everyday life in Kabylie.
Lazerges' work is often celebrated for its ethnographic accuracy and artistic merit. His paintings provide a valuable visual record of 19th-century Algerian life, offering insights into the customs, attire, and environments of the time. "Le Couscous Enkabylie" is no exception, serving as both an artistic masterpiece and a historical document. Through his work, Lazerges contributed to the broader Orientalist movement in European art, which sought to capture and romanticize the cultures of the East, albeit often through a Western lens.
Overall, "Le Couscous Enkabylie" stands as a testament to Lazerges' talent and his deep appreciation for the Kabyle people and their way of life. It remains a significant piece within his oeuvre and continues to be admired for its cultural and artistic value.
